Nitrite is the main pollutant of water quality and is the product of ammonia conversion to nitrate. In the process of breeding, the accumulation of a large amount of food input and biological excrement will lead to insufficient water support, which seriously affects the nitrification process of ammonia, thus making the content of ammonia and nitrite higher and higher! In addition, when the water is starved of oxygen, the food and excrement into the water contain sulfur compounds, which will produce hydrogen sulfide under the decomposition of ozone bacteria, and hydrogen sulfide and metal salts in the water will produce metal sulfide, causing the water to turn black, making the water seriously polluted. In this way, aquatic organisms will be directly harmed, and nitrite entering the body will cause a decrease in blood nutrients, which will seriously lead to a large number of biological deaths!
